WebbInjurious effect of a mare getting old; Butter, no good, sent out from Blighty; Porridge is put out to trap adult rodents; Chicken brought round in cargo helicopter; Empress keeps … WebbThe last trick is one that works about forty percent of the time. A sterile marble is inserted into the mare’s cervix, just as her heat is ending. Sometimes the mare will “slip” the marble; i.e. it will come out similar to a miscarriage. When it works, the effect lasts about three months. Once removed, the mare can be bred easily.

On average, a female horse, or mare, can have between 16-20 foals in her lifetime. However, this number is a rough estimate because so many factors can affect the number of foals a mare can have. Such factors include the breed, health, and fertility of the mare.
